FEILDING RACES

MEETING OPENS TO-DAIY TWELVE HORSES IN CUP THE LIKELY FAVOURITES The Feilding Jotfkey Club's Autumn Meeting will be opened to-day, when the chief event will be the Feilding Cup, in which there are 12 horses engaged. Telegraphing last evening, the Wellington correspondent of the Herald advised that, unless there is a decided change in the weather, the track will bo in first-class order. Betting will be conducted on the single pool system, with two dividends in fields of fivo or more. The following horses in form may be supported in their engagements: — Kawa Kawa Hurdles. —Aga Khan, Clarion Call. Ongo Hack Handicap.—Whyte Melville, Sylvanus. Feilding Cup.—Dungarvan, Onewhetu. Maiden Stakes. —Prevail, Golden Kill. Mangaone Handicap.—Friesland, Diatomous. Taonui Nursery Handicap.—Laughing Lass, Candico. Onepuhi Hack Handicap.—Waipiro, Royal Banquet. WAIRARAPA MEETING USEFUL FIELDS ENGAGED REVIEW OF THE PROSPECTS Useful fields are carded for the opening of the Wairarapa Racing Club's Autumn Meeting to-day and there should be some interesting contests. Betting will be in one pool, with two dividends in fields of five or more. The Herald's correspondent advises by telegraph that the following horses in form may bo supported in the races named: Mokai Hack Handicap.—Vinco, Cardinal Moon. Maiden Plate. —Alloa, Toper. Raster Handicap.—Pladie, Hazoor. Wairarapa Nursery Handicap.—Deficit, Liane. Newmarket Hack Handicap.—Hamarin, Brown Pearl. Tuhitarata Hack Handicap.—Debham, Chaste.
